Club News: Recruitment of Men’s First Team Manager

Dunstable Town are recruiting for a First Team Manager.


We invite applications from candidates who can demonstrate they have the contacts, personal qualities, ambition and experience to aim to return to, and sustain competing in, the Southern League Premier Division Central (Step 3 of the non-league pyramid).


We require FA qualifications, including FA Safeguarding Certificate (essential), FA DBS Check (essential) and coaching experience of a UEFA B Licence or higher (desirable).


The role is based at Creasey Park Community Centre, Creasey Park Drive, Dunstable Beds, LU6 1BB. We are interested to hear from managers who come on their own, or with an assistant and/or coaching team and would be suited for individuals with experience of managing ambitious budgets.


Dunstable Town Community Benefit Society is managed by a Board of Directors elected by its members. The postholder will report to the Board via a designated Board member. For more information on the set up of the Club, please visit this section of our website.


Applications for this position must be submitted via email and include a CV and covering letter demonstrating how your experience and skills meet the club’s criteria.


Please send applications to Matt Carrington via chair@dunstabletownfc.com by 31st August 2025.
